Alec Motyer was a man who loved the Word of God and was passionate about the Old Testament. These daily devotionals from Psalms and Isaiah were born of a lifetime of study. For him daily devotion was not a duty but came from a real desire to be transformed by the challenging word of God as given to the prophet Isaiah. These devotionals reassure us that the Lord can restore what sin has robbed us of. Day by day you will read freshly translated passages from Psalms and Isaiah and have an opportunity to explore the passage further through the author’s notes and devotional comments. Dr Alec Motyer (1924–2016) was a well–known Bible expositor and from an early age had a love for studying God’s Word. He was principal of Trinity College, Bristol and wrote many widely appreciated commentaries and other books.
